Jeep's models available in Brazil cater to a wide range of needs and preferences. The lineup includes iconic vehicles like the Jeep Renegade, Jeep Compass, and Jeep Wrangler, each offering unique features and capabilities. The Jeep Renegade, for example, is a compact SUV that combines urban convenience with off-road readiness, making it a popular choice for city dwellers who also enjoy weekend adventures. The Jeep Compass, on the other hand, offers a balance of comfort, technology, and performance, appealing to families and individuals seeking a versatile and capable SUV. And of course, the Jeep Wrangler remains the quintessential off-road vehicle, with its legendary 4x4 system and rugged construction, attracting hardcore enthusiasts who crave the ultimate adventure experience. These models, along with others in the Jeep lineup, have contributed to the brand's strong presence and enduring appeal in the Brazilian market.

Does OSC Jeep SC Have a Factory in Brazil?
The short answer is no. OSC Jeep SC is a dealership, not a manufacturer. Dealerships sell and service vehicles made by manufacturers. They do not produce the cars themselves. Manufacturing plants are large-scale facilities where vehicles are assembled from various parts. These parts are either produced in-house or supplied by other companies. The manufacturing process involves numerous steps, including welding, painting, and assembly. Manufacturing plants require significant investments in equipment, technology, and labor. They are typically located in areas with good infrastructure and access to transportation networks. Manufacturing plants are essential for the automotive industry, as they are responsible for producing the vehicles that are sold to consumers.
Jeep's manufacturing operations in Brazil are primarily handled by Stellantis, the parent company of Jeep. Stellantis operates a large manufacturing complex in Goiana, Pernambuco. This plant produces several Jeep models, including the Renegade, Compass, and Commander. The Goiana plant is a state-of-the-art facility that employs thousands of workers. It is equipped with advanced manufacturing technologies, such as robotics and automation. The Goiana plant is a key part of Jeep's global manufacturing network. It supplies Jeep vehicles to the Brazilian market and exports them to other countries in South America. The plant's success has contributed to the growth of the automotive industry in Brazil and created numerous jobs in the region. Stellantis' investment in the Goiana plant demonstrates its commitment to the Brazilian market and its confidence in the country's long-term economic prospects.
